What are the requirements for inter-provincial chartered vehicles?

As someone frequently handling charter bus services, I know that interprovincial charter vehicles must be compliant to operate safely. The vehicle must hold a valid road transport permit and an interprovincial charter license, proving it is authorized for cross-province services. Safety should never be compromised: the vehicle must undergo regular inspections to ensure brakes and lights are functional, and it must be equipped with seat belts, fire extinguishers, and a first-aid kit. Driver qualifications are even more critical—they must hold an A1 driver’s license with years of experience and a clean record. Insurance is essential, and passenger liability coverage must apply to the entire vehicle. Additionally, preparing travel contracts and other documents before departure is crucial. This not only ensures a safe journey but also avoids fines or suspension for non-compliance. Remember, none of these can be skipped—otherwise, you’ll face plenty of trouble.

Inter-provincial chartered vehicles must meet the following conditions: possession of a road transport permit and an inter-provincial charter license, passing regular safety inspections, and having complete equipment such as seat belts and fire extinguishers. Drivers must hold an A1 driving license with a clean accident record and are required to have passenger liability insurance. Essential documents include travel plans and contracts. Compliance with these regulations is crucial to mitigate risks. These are the core requirements.

How is the off-road performance of the Nissan Patrol?

The off-road performance of the Nissan Patrol is exceptionally high, as this model primarily focuses on off-road capabilities. Factors determining a vehicle's off-road capability: The most crucial factors are the vehicle's approach angle, departure angle, breakover angle, and ground clearance. These fundamental parameters determine an SUV's off-road performance. The approach and departure angles dictate whether the vehicle can smoothly traverse slopes without scraping the undercarriage. Another critical factor is ground clearance, as encountering rough terrain during long-distance off-road journeys is common. In such situations, sufficient ground clearance becomes particularly important. Powertrain of the Nissan Patrol: In terms of power, the Nissan Patrol is equipped with a 5.6L V8 engine featuring technologies like direct fuel injection, delivering a maximum power output of 398 horsepower and a peak torque of 550N·m. It's paired with a 7-speed automatic transmission. The new generation Nissan Patrol officially entered the Chinese market in late July 2011. The vehicle was sold through Zhengzhou Nissan's sales channels as an imported model. Exterior features of the Nissan Patrol: Its specific dimensions are 5165mm in length, 1995mm in width, and 1955mm in height, with a wheelbase of 3075mm and a minimum ground clearance of 273mm - quite impressive. The Patrol's exterior can be described with two words: very Nissan and very large. The "very Nissan" characteristic comes from its signature three-slot grille that has been part of the family design for years.

What to Do When the Trunk of a Volkswagen Santana Won't Open?

The solutions for a Volkswagen Santana trunk that won't open are: 1. If it is cable-operated, check if anything is blocking the cable or the trunk lid; 2. If it is electric, press the switch and listen for any sound from the linear motor or unlocking solenoid, check the power supply, and see if the fuse is blown.
